Diseases
Show/Hide Table
| Disease ID | Source | Name | Description |
| 615011 | OMIM | Phosphohydroxylysinuria (PHLU) | A condition characterized by elevated phosphohydroxylysine in the urine. There is no clinical phenotype associated with this finding other than the urinary metabolites. The disease is caused by variants affecting the gene represented in this entry. |
